Australia's international students are 'weeks away from homelessness' due to coronavirus
There are an estimated 565,000 international students in Australia, and prior to the coronavirus outbreak, many were employed across the country's hospitality and retail sectors.
But after losing their jobs, and with no entitlement to government support, international students "are now one of the most vulnerable groups in our society," lawyer Nick Hanna told SBS News.
